Arrow Electronics (NYSE:ARW -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, July 31st. The technology company reported $2.43 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$2.03 by $0.40. The business had revenue of $7.58 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$7.12 billion. Arrow Electronics had a return on equity of 8.37% and a net margin of 1.64%.The company's quarterly revenue was up 10.0%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the company earned $2.78 EPS. Arrow Electronics has set its Q3 2025 guidance at 2.160-2.360 EPS. On average, equities analysts expect that Arrow Electronics, Inc. will post 10.57 earnings per share for the current year.

Arrow Electronics Profile
(
Free Report)
Arrow Electronics, Inc provides products, services, and solutions to industrial and commercial users of electronic components and enterprise computing solutions in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ia Pacific. The company operates in two segments, Global Components and Global Enterprise Computing Solutions.
